macro INIT_AVCSTRM_HEADER (avcstrm.h)
La macro INIT_AVCSTRM_HEADER initialise les membres SizeOfThisBlock, Version et Function de la structure AVC_STREAM_REQUEST_BLOCK.
Syntaxe
void INIT_AVCSTRM_HEADER(
[in] AVCStrm,
[in] Request
);
Paramètres
[in] AVCStrm
Pointe vers une structure AVC_STREAM_REQUEST_BLOCK allouée par l’appelant.
[in] Request
Indique le type de la requête (code de fonction) de l’énumération AVCSTRM_FUNCTION. Chaque code de fonction est documenté sous la rubrique IOCTL_AVCSTRM_CLASS.
Valeur de retour
Aucun
Remarques
La macro est définie comme suit :
#define INIT_AVCSTRM_HEADER( AVCStrm, Request ) \
(AVCStrm)->;SizeOfThisBlock = sizeof(AVC_STREAM_REQUEST_BLOCK); \
(AVCStrm)->;Function = Request; \
(AVCStrm)->;Version = CURRENT_AVCSTRM_DDI_VERSION;
Exigences
Exigence | Valeur |
---|---|
plateforme cible | Bureau |
d’en-tête | avcstrm.h (include Avcstrm.h) |